Full Stack Web Developer Job at Mondo, Cupertino, CA

TDdYNWt5cTdFZVNScytPeWxVNlFaeVBkU0E9PQ==
  • Mondo
  • Cupertino, CA

Job Description

Job Description

Job Description

Apply now: Full Stack Web Developer , location is 100% Remote . Start date is ASAP for this long-term contract positio n.

Job Title: Full Stack Web Developer
Location-Type: 100% Remote
Duration: 1 year + Contract

Required Qualifications
  • Experience creating RESTful APIs using a modern Python (3.9+) web app framework (e.g. Flask, FastAPI, Starlite)
  • Experience creating reusable CRUD operations using an ORM (e.g. SQLAlchemy)
  • Experience with modern Javascript front end development and best practices (e.g. React, Vue)
Preferred Qualifications
  • Experience setting up comprehensive tests, development practices, and documentation for a web app
  • Familiarity with basic user experience and user interface design principles
Planned Objectives
  • Migrate and refactor Flask backend to FastAPI, establishing and documenting best practices along the way.
  • Migrate Flask frontend to a modern Javascript-based frontend, establishing and documenting testing and development practices for future engineers to maintain and extend
  • Evaluate data model, ORM, and CRUD methods for best practices, migrate database and update data models as appropriate
  • Establish sustainable models for development, CI/CD, and deployment practices
  • Continue to support and extend web app functionality and feature roadmap in support of stakeholder requests

Job Tags

Contract work, Immediate start, Remote job,

Similar Jobs

ECS Group of Companies

Geotechnical Staff Project Manager I Job at ECS Group of Companies

OverviewJoin to apply for the Geotechnical Staff Project Manager I role at ECS Group of Companies .ResponsibilitiesPrimarily involved...  ...Geological Engineering, Geology, or similar is requiredNo experience requiredA professional license is not required in this... 

RecruitWell LLC

Family Medicine Job at RecruitWell LLC

 ...per day Depending on the site, you may work solo or with other providers EMR: NextGen New grads welcome Unfortunately, no visa sponsorship provided Allow RecruitWell to set up a phone call with you and the client to discuss more! ~ Organization... 

Follett

Student Marketing Director - Texas Tech University Campus Store Job at Follett

 ...and through the website. In-Store Marketing: Engage university administrators to support and drive traffic to the Campus Store...  ...initiatives. Act as the liaison between the store and the in-house creative/production team to develop desired marketing collateral to... 

Shipfusion

Customer Support Associate (m/w/d) Job at Shipfusion

 ...The Opportunity: We are looking for a highly motivated Support Associate to join our Customer Success team. Reporting to...  ...s clients. In this role you will Handle incoming chat, support tickets and email interaction with Shipfusion clients Assist with day-to... 

International Staff Consulting

Banking &l Restructuring Associate Job at International Staff Consulting

 ...eligibility for annual bonuses, merit-based salary adjustments, and client origination incentives. Join a prestigious legal team as a Banking & Financial Restructuring Associate, where your expertise will contribute to navigating complex financial transactions and...